Component: AP-RC-BDS
Component Name: ByDesign Studio
Description: A representation of a business object object type. For example, the sales order numbers 12345 and 56789 are instances of the Sales Order business object type.
Key Concepts: A business object instance is a representation of a real-world object in SAP ByDesign Studio. It is an object that contains all the data and logic associated with a particular business process. It is used to store and manage data related to a specific business process, such as customer orders, invoices, and product information.
